The hexadecimal color code #EEF78C corresponds to the code RGB( 238, 247, 140 ). It's a shade of Yellow. This color is a combination of red (at 0,93 level), green (at 0,97 level) and blue (at 0,55 level). Its brightness is 75% and its saturation is 86%. It is composed of red at 38%, green at 39% and blue at 22%.
